SMT - The Santa Fe started the Super Chief in the mid 1930s. The train originally had a 4-8-4 steamer with heavyweight cars. Later, they replaced 4-8-4 with diesels that had a box cab body with a shovel-nose front. Around 1938, the Super Chief got a streamlined diesel & streamlined cars. In the 1960s, the Super Chief was combined with the # 2 Chicago-Los Angeles train, the El Capitan. The Super Chief did operate in the 1970s under Amtrak. The " rod " on top of the observation car is a " train phone " radio antenna. It was an early railroad radio system that would transmit & receive through the telegraph lines to stations & dispatchers. The conductor & a station agent could arrange for a passenger to make long distance telephone calls while the train was in motion via the train phone radio.
